Japan’s credit card companies, headed by Japanese top-ranked JCB Co., formed an alliance on Tuesday to promote a standard that will allow use of mobile phones in lieu of credit cards regardless of the issuer.


The organization, which also includes mobile operators KDDI Corp. and Vodafone Group Plc’s Japan unit, said it aimed to set up an infrastructure to drive usage for the system, which it calls QUICPay, using Sony Corp.’s smart chip.
